Google Exec: "Relatively Little Data In Twitter"
Fri, Mar 13th, 2009
Google (GOOG) executives are dumping on Twitter again.
This morning, Google exec Brian Bershad told Techflash the company has no interest in its own version of "real time search." Brian dismissed the idea there's much of value to be found on the site.
"There's relatively little data in Twitter," Bershad said. "I think if you could take a Twitter-like service and combine it with a lot of other data sources about the users, you might be able to come up with something more interesting."
